一种信息推荐方法及电子设备技术

技术编号:15057426 阅读:57 留言:0更新日期:2017-04-06 03:30
本发明专利技术涉及计算机领域,公开了一种信息推荐方法及电子设备,以解决现有技术中产生的推荐信息不够准确的技术问题。该方法包括:获得家电的使用状态信息;基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,其中,如果所述家电处于所述预设使用状态则表征电子设备的用户处于预设工作状态;如果所述家电处于所述预设使用状态,产生与所述预设工作状态对应的推荐信息。达到了能够产生更加精确的推荐信息的技术效果。

【技术实现步骤摘要】

本专利技术涉及计算机
,尤其涉及一种信息推荐方法及电子设备
技术介绍
随着科学技术的不断发展,电子技术也得到了飞速的发展,电子产品的种类也越来越多,人们也享受到了科技发展带来的各种便利。现在人们可以通过各种类型的电子设备,享受随着科技发展带来的舒适生活。例如,智能手机、平板电脑等电子设备已经成为人们生活中一个重要的组成部分,用户可以使用智能手机、平板电脑等电子设备来听音乐、玩游戏等等,以减轻现代快节奏生活所带来的压力。通常情况下,电子设备上可以安装各种APP(Application:应用程序),用户可以通过使用各种APP来浏览各种文件,并且,现有技术中还可以对用户进行一些相关信息的推荐,例如:推荐新闻、推荐广告等等,现有技术中的推荐方式往往是系统随机选择新闻、广告进行推荐,或者是基于用户的历史浏览行为进行推荐,其存在着不够准确的技术问题。
技术实现思路
鉴于上述问题,提出了本专利技术以便提供一种克服上述问题或者至少部分地解决上述问题的信息推荐方法及电子设备。第一方面,本专利技术实施例提供一种信息推荐方法,包括:获得家电的使用状态信息;基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,其中,如果所述家电处于所述预设使用状态则表征电子设备的用户处于预设工作状态;如果所述家电处于所述预设使用状态,产生与所述预设工作状态对应的推荐信息。可选的,所述获得家电的使用状态信息,包括:接收所述家电在自身的状态发生变化时,发送至所述电子设备的所述使用状态信息;和/或,接收图像采集装置采集并发送至的所述家电的图像数据;通过所述图像数据确定出所述家电的使用状态信息。可选的,所述家电的使用状态信息,包括:所述家电的开启状态;或者,所述家电的关闭状态。可选的,如果所述家电为灯具,所述基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,包括:基于所述使用状态信息判断所述灯具的工作时长是否大于预设时长。可选的,在所述基于所述家电的使用状态信息判断所述家电是否处于预设使用状态之前,所述方法还包括:获取当前时间信息;从至少两种工作状态中确定出所述当前时间信息所对应的所述预设工作状态;判断所述家电是否为用于对所述预设工作状态进行判定的家电;若是,执行基于所述家电的使用状态信息判断所述家电是否处于预设使用状态的步骤。可选的,在获得家电的使用状态信息之前,所述方法还包括:获取当前时间信息;判断所述当前时间信息是否属于所述预设工作状态所对应的时间信息;若是,执行获得家电的使用状态信息的操作。可选的,所述预设工作状态包括:清晨起床状态、准备睡眠状态、做饭状态中的至少一种状态。可选的,所述通过所述电子设备产生与所述预设工作状态对应的推荐信息,包括:基于工作状态与推荐信息的对应关系,获取与所述预设工作状态所对应的所述推荐信息。可选的,所述工作状态与推荐信息的对应关系,包括:基于至少一个用户在各个工作状态下的历史操作记录所确定出的对应关系。可选的,所述至少一个用户为至少一个采样用户,所述工作状态与推荐信息的对应关系为通用的工作状态与推荐信息的对应关系;或者,所述至少一个用户为所述电子设备的用户,所述工作状态与推荐信息的对应关系为提供给所述用户使用的工作状态与推荐信息的对应关系。可选的,所述工作状态与推荐信息的对应关系,包括:任一工作状态下的至少两种推荐信息、以及每种推荐信息的权重值;所述产生与所述预设工作状态对应的推荐信息,包括:产生基于所述权重值排序之后的所述至少两种推荐信息。可选的,产生与所述预设工作状态对应的推荐信息,包括:确定在所述预设工作状态下所述用户所使用的应用程序;向所述用户产生对所述应用程序进行推荐的推荐信息;和/或,确定出在所述预设状态下所述用户的浏览内容;向所述用户产生与所述浏览内容存在关联的推荐信息。可选的,所述产生与所述预设工作状态对应的推荐信息,包括:判断当前日期是否为工作日;如果所述当前日期为所述工作日,确定出在所述工作日与所述预设工作状态对应所述推荐信息;如果所述当前日期为非工作日,确定出在所述非工作日与所述预设工作状态对应所述推荐信息。第二方面,本专利技术实施例提供一种电子设备,包括:获得模块,用于获得家电的使用状态信息;第一判断模块,用于基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,其中,如果所述家电处于所述预设使用状态则表征所述电子设备的用户处于预设工作状态;产生模块,用于如果所述家电处于所述预设使用状态,产生与所述预设工作状态对应的推荐信息。可选的,所述获得模块,用于:接收所述家电在自身的状态发生变化时,发送至所述电子设备的所述使用状态信息;和/或,接收图像采集装置采集并发送至的所述家电的图像数据;通过所述图像数据确定出所述家电的使用状态信息。可选的,所述家电的使用状态信息,包括:所述家电的开启状态;或者,所述家电的关闭状态。可选的,如果所述家电为灯具,所述第一判断模块,用于:基于所述使用状态信息判断所述灯具的工作时长是否大于预设时长。可选的,所述电子设备还包括:第一获取模块,用于获取当前时间信息;确定模块,用于从至少两种工作状态中确定出所述当前时间信息所对应的所述预设工作状态;第二判断模块,用于判断所述家电是否为用于对所述预设工作状态进行判定的家电;所述第一判断模块,用于若所述第二判断模块的判断结果为是,执行基于所述家电的使用状态信息判断所述家电是否处于预设使用状态的步骤。可选的,所述电子设备还包括:第二获取模块,用于获取当前时间信息;第三判断模块,用于判断所述当前时间信息是否属于所述预设工作状态所对应的时间信息;所述获得模块,用于若所述第三判断模块的判断结果为是,执行获得家电的使用状态信息的操作。可选的,所述预设工作状态包括:清晨起床状态、准备睡眠状态、做饭状态中的至少一种状态。可选的,所述产生模块,用于:基于工作状态与推荐信息的对应关系,获取与所述预设工作状态所对应的所述推荐信息。可选的,所述工作状态与推荐信息的对应关系,包括:基于至少一个用户在各个工作状态下的历史操作记录所确定出的对应关系。可选的,所述至少一个用户为至少一个采样用户,所述工作状态与推荐信息的对应关系为通用的工作状态与推荐信息的对应关系;或者,所述至少一个用户为所述电子设备的用户,所述工作状态与推荐信息的对应关系为提供给所述用户使用的工作状态与推荐信息的对应关系。可选的,所述工作状态与推荐信息的对应关系,包括:任一工作状态下的至少两种推荐信息、以及每种推荐信息的权重值;所述产生模块,用于:产生基于所述权重值排序之后的所述至少两种推荐信息。可选的,所述产生模块,用于:确定在所述预设工作状态下所述用户所使用的应用程序;向所述用户产生对所述应用程序进行推荐的推荐信息;和/或,确定出在所述预设状态下所述用户的浏览内容;向所述用户产生与所述浏览内容存在关联的推荐信息。可选的,所述产生模块,包括:判断单元,用于判断当前日期是否为工作日;第一确定单元,用于如果所述当前日期为所述工作日,确定出在所述工作日与所述预设工作状态对应所述推荐信息;第二确定单元,用于如果所述当前日期为非工作日,确定出在所述非工作日与所述预设工作状态对应所述推荐信息。本申请实施例中提供的技术方案,至少具有如下技术效果或优点:由于在本专利技术实施本文档来自技高网...

【技术保护点】
一种信息推荐方法,其特征在于,包括:获得家电的使用状态信息;基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,其中,如果所述家电处于所述预设使用状态则表征电子设备的用户处于预设工作状态;如果所述家电处于所述预设使用状态,产生与所述预设工作状态对应的推荐信息。

【技术特征摘要】
1.一种信息推荐方法,其特征在于,包括:获得家电的使用状态信息;基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,其中,如果所述家电处于所述预设使用状态则表征电子设备的用户处于预设工作状态;如果所述家电处于所述预设使用状态,产生与所述预设工作状态对应的推荐信息。2.如权利要求1所述的方法,其特征在于,所述获得家电的使用状态信息,包括:接收所述家电在自身的状态发生变化时,发送至所述电子设备的所述使用状态信息;和/或,接收图像采集装置采集并发送至的所述家电的图像数据;通过所述图像数据确定出所述家电的使用状态信息。3.如权利要求1所述的方法,其特征在于,所述家电的使用状态信息,包括:所述家电的开启状态;或者,所述家电的关闭状态。4.如权利要求1所述的方法,其特征在于,如果所述家电为灯具,所述基于所述家电的使用状态信息判断所述家电是否处于预设使用状态,包括:基于所述使用状态信息判断所述灯具的工作时长是否大于预设时长。5.如权利要求1所述的方法,其特征在于,在所述基于所述家电的使用状态信息判断所述家电是否处于预设使用状态之前,所述方法还包括:获取当前时间信息;从至少两种工作状态中确定出所述当前时间信息所对应的所述预设工作状态;判断所述家电是否为用于对所述预设工作...

【专利技术属性】
技术研发人员:蔡胜
申请(专利权)人:北京奇虎科技有限公司
类型:发明
国别省市:北京;11

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1